SQL 如何更改表

alter table 语句用于更改表的组成; 一个常见的用法是更改列名和数据类型,但它也允许在表中添加和删除列。

以下查询将更改 my_test_table 表中测试列的数据类型:

alter table my_test_table modify column test varchar(200);

更改数据类型或者列的长度

有时我们可能需要更改现有列的数据类型或者长度,为此我们应该使用 modify column 语句:

alter table my_test_table modify column test varchar(200);

我们应该仔细选择适合我们应用程序需要的数据类型和长度。

varchar 列的最大大小为 65.535 个字符。

添加和删除列

向现有表添加新列:

alter table my_table_name add name_of_new_column varchar(255);

要从现有表中删除列:

alter table my_table_name drop column name_of_column;
日期:2020-06-02 22:17:38 来源:oir作者:oir